Method 3 Provocation.

There are a number of tasks, in the performance of which, the main burden falls on CPU ... One of these tasks is data archiving. You need to take a large and heavy file, you can use the movie library and start the archiving procedure using the usual archiver programs, WinRAR or ZIP. In this case, archiving will take several hours. The processor will work when the latter is fully loaded. At the exit, we should expect a normally zipped file. If this does not happen, the operating system will display an error message during archiving, or at the end of the procedure it will declare that it was not possible to complete the archiving, then, with a high degree of probability, it can be argued that the problem lies in processor .

Battery does not work

There is a small CR-2032 battery on the motherboard inside the system unit. It is responsible for storing the settings of the basic PC I / O system. The battery life is long enough.

But in some cases it fails after a couple of years, and various problems appear with the clock and switching on. In this case, you just need to replace it.


Consider how a battery discharge usually manifests itselfCMOS:

  • the computer does not turn on at all;
  • start occurs after several clicks on the power button;
  • clock failures;
  • arbitrary turning on of the PC when power is applied;
  • reboots without prompting the user.

In fact, the appearance may vary slightly depending on the system configuration and other external factors. You can buy the battery you need to replace it at computer, hardware and other stores.

Dust

A fairly common cause of problems with starting a computer is its dustiness. Failure in this case can manifest itself in different ways from stopping the system to an arbitrary shutdown or inability to start.


The procedure for cleaning the system unit:

  1. turn off the power and unplug all cords;
  2. open the cover of the system unit;
  3. remove dust, for example with a brush;
  4. clear contacts random access memory, video cards and other components;
  5. check fans for jamming;
  6. if necessary, perform preventive maintenance by replacing the thermal paste.

After cleaning

Many users, deciding to clean the system unit from dust for the first time, are faced with the inability to start the PC after reassembly. In this case, there may be quite simple reasons or components may fail.


Actions to be performed if the PC does not start after cleaning:

  • check the cable connections;
  • make sure that the power supply connectors are properly and tightly connected to the motherboard;
  • check the installation of RAM and video card;
  • if the cooling system was removed, then you need to make sure that it was installed correctly and there is a sufficient amount of thermal paste;
  • make sure that the remaining boards and devices are connected correctly ( hard disk, drive, etc.);
  • reset BIOS settings using a jumper or by removing the battery for a few minutes.

After replacing the motherboard

Some PC owners are forced to replace the motherboard due to the fact that the old one is out of order. It is important to make sure of compatibility new board with the rest of the components, and also carry out the installation correctly. Even so, problems can occur.


Consider the basic steps if the computer does not start after replacing the motherboard:

  • check the connection of the power supply and the installation of additional boards;
  • temporarily disable hDD other external devices, without which start is possible;
  • make sure that the RAM is installed correctly, clean the contacts on the modules;
  • try starting the board without installed RAM and video card and check for signals through the speaker;
  • successively replace the power supply, RAM, video card, processor with a known working one.

If the PC does not start after all these actions, then it is recommended to contact the service to check the functionality of the motherboard.
